Output 052839275396a75bb4a70d6c1904939359c958e455b678fcf09fd1c0ef394e2f:0

value
22048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c60dfee912e44e9e7eb1219b6b6bf6dfd9b9e44 OP_EQUAL
address
3QhUFrok7vQfnyNM1FScBFNWzeFnzywJHE
transaction
052839275396a75bb4a70d6c1904939359c958e455b678fcf09fd1c0ef394e2f
spent
true